Walnut Creek council briefed on proposed $77 million aquatic and community center financing; no vote taken

5781969 · September 17, 2025
AI-Generated Content: All content on this page was generated by AI to highlight key points from the meeting. For complete details and context, we recommend watching the full video. so we can fix them.

Summary

City staff and outside counsel outlined a plan to fund a proposed $77 million aquatic and community center through a mix of Measure O savings, reserves and lease-revenue bonds issued by a proposed joint powers authority; council received the item as an informational briefing and set a timetable for formal approvals in November.

City officials outlined a financing plan Sept. 16 to pay for a proposed $77 million aquatic and community center, telling the Walnut Creek City Council the project would likely combine Measure O set-asides, reserves and lease-revenue bonds issued by a joint powers authority. The session was an informational briefing; council did not vote and will consider approvals at a later meeting.

The proposal staff presented assumes total project costs of $77 million. City Manager Dan Buckshine said Measure O revenues — about $9 million set aside annually — and other city reserves would cover a portion of the cost. “It would take roughly 9 years of saving those funds,” Buckshine said, describing the choice between saving for construction versus borrowing to build sooner and pay over time. Under the staff plan presented, about $27 million in Measure O funds would be available by the end of the current fiscal year and roughly $41 million would be financed with bonds, subject to change after bids and final cost estimates.
